The Story of the White House Garden

Since ground-breaking and initial tilling in March, we've been documenting the progress of the first garden on White House grounds since Eleanor Roosevelt's Victory Garden during World War II. This new garden was planted with the help of local elementary school children and has yielded a constant supply fresh produce for the First Family and White House events. Hear and see the story of the garden first-hand from First Lady Michelle Obama and White House chef Sam Kass.
